What the Filing Says About NSU, LLC 401(K) PLAN

NSU, LLC 401(K) PLAN is a 401(k) retirement plan sponsored by NATURAL SYSTEMS UTILITIES, LLC, headquartered in New Jersey. As of the 2024 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ports $558K in total end-of-year assets and covers 137 participants across the Utilities indust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 262484092, and the plan has been effective since 2012-01-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.

Year over year, total assets moved from $11M at the beginning of 2024 to $558K at year-end — a decline of 94.8%.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at $558K, with reported net income of $-10,175,043 dri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.

Asset totals and participant counts reflect a single plan year snapshot and can change materially with market conditions, plan mergers, or workforce changes. Fields such as "net income" include both realized investment performance and contribution/distribution flows — a single-year figure does not by itself indicate plan health or participant outcomes.
